Naval Dockyard (Visakhapatnam) today is undoubtedly one of the most technically sophisticated Ship Repair Yards in the country and has assimilated a high degree of skills in repair and maintenance of a wide variety of modern warships and submarines along with state of the art weapons, missile guidance systems, guns, torpedos, advanced propulsion systems, high speed diesel engines, electronic control and monitoring devices and communication systems. Presently the Dockyard has over 6600 skilled personnel from 55 different trades, employed in over 100 work centers in ship repair activities. This is the largest organization of its kind on the Eastern Coast. Instituted as a Boat Repair Shop, which was later converted into a Base Repair Organization (BRO) in 1958, today Naval Dockyard has taken its shape in the present form.
